Queen of Japan have made a name for themselves doing clever covers of old hits and misses. Most often, this is a recipe for disaster (Vonda Shepard anyone?). But Queen of Japan's smart choice of songs, uber-cool style, and all pervasive sexual innuendo have made all of their releases must haves. ‘I'm Too Sexy’, ‘Physical’, and ‘Do Ya Think I'm Sexy’ have each undergone an impressive QoJ makeover.
Their most recent release ‘Tokyo Risen’, isn't all that recent. It's actually a re-release of their debut ‘Nightlife in Tokyo’, along with abunch of extra tracks. The remixes give new life to covers that gave new life to originals. While tracks like ‘Mother’ (John Lennon) may have you squirming in your throne, Kiss, Right Said Fred, and Olivia Newton-John are no doubt thankful to the band for the much needed credibility boost.
